Procedure for reimbursement of claims. For reimbursement of claims, the insured person shall submit the necessary documents to the insurer/ Third Party Administrator (TPA) within thirty days of date of discharge from hospital
Procedure for reimbursement of claims. 13.4.1 For the claims payable to the Concessionaire while such wagons were in the Railway Administration’s custody, the Concessionaire shall submit claims to Railway Administration. All such claims shall be scrutinized and settled in accordance with the provisions of Section 93 and 103 of the Railways Act, 1989. The time limit from the filing of such claims and the rights and obligations of the Railway Administration shall also be as prescribed in the Railways Act, 1989, as amended from time to time.

Procedure for reimbursement of claims. For reimbursement of claims the insured person may submit the necessary documents to TPA (if applicable) / Company within the prescribed time limit as specified hereunder. Sl No Type of Claim Prescribed Time limit 1. Hospitalization Benefit Within thirty days (30 days) from date of discharge from hospital following positive diagnosis of covered vector borne disease
